Parts list
Main components, grouped by system.
Bike components
Frame
Frame
Reynolds 725 Steel, Triple Butted, Seamless Welds.
Suspension Fork
CGR 725 Disc, Carbon Monocoque, Tapered.
Drivetrain
Rear Derailleur
Shimano GRX RX812 Medium Cage.
Shift Levers
Shimano GRX RX600 11-Speed Hydraulic.
Cassette
Shimano SLX M7000 11-42T.
Crank
Shimano GRX RX600 1x11 Speed 40T.
Bottom Bracket
Shimano BB-R60 Threaded BSA .
Chain
KMC X11 11-Speed with MissingLink.
Wheels
Rims
Mavic Aksium Disc 700c,12x100F/12x142R Thru-Axles.
Tires
WTB Riddler TCS Fast/Light, 700x45c, Tan Wall.
Brakes
Brakes
Shimano GRX RX400 Flat Mount Hydraulic Disc.
Disk Rotors
Shimano RT70 Centrelock 160mm.
Cockpit
Stem
LEVEL 1 6061 Alloy, Black.
Handlebar
LEVEL Flared Gravel Alloy, 42cms (CTC), Black.
Headset
LEVEL 52, 42-52mm, Black.
Seat
Saddle
Selle Royal Vivo Ergo, Black.
Seatpost
LEVEL 1 6061 Alloy, 27.2mm, 350mm.

Average weight for Gravel bikes
If we make a quick analysis of the average weight of a Gravel bike, we get 8.13 kg (17.92 lbs). An easier bike will give you a big advantage in climbs. However, a heavier bike can gain speed when you descend.
Weighing 10.74 kg (23.68 lbs), the CGR 725 Gravel, Shimano GRX model is much heavier than average. In short, the average Gravel bike weight is 32.1% lower than this one.
